Devin Booker scores 35, brings down 4 rebounds in Suns loss
Phoenix Suns guard Devin Booker produced 35 points, 4 rebounds, 5 assists, 1 steal, and 1 turnover in a 109-115 loss the Houston Rockets on Saturday.
Booker did his part on Saturday, scoring a game-high 35 points but it wasn't enough to overcome excellent performances from Russell Westbrook and James Harden. Booker shot 11-of-19 from the field, 2-of-4 from 3, and 11-of-16 from the line. Booker is now averaging 25 points, 3.9 rebounds, and 6.3 assists per game this season. Next up for Booker and the Suns is a meeting with the Minnesota Timberwolves on Monday.
